<title>tap: add missing verification for short frame</title>
<updated>2024-07-27T09:36:19Z</updated>
<author>
<name>Si-Wei Liu</name>
<email>si-wei.liu@oracle.com</email>
</author>
<published>2024-07-24T17:04:51Z</published>
<link rel='alternate' type='text/html' href='https://universe.0xinfinity.dev/distro/kernel/commit/?id=73d462a38d5f782b7c872fe9ae8393d9ef5483da'/>
<id>urn:sha1:73d462a38d5f782b7c872fe9ae8393d9ef5483da</id>
<content type='text'>
commit ed7f2afdd0e043a397677e597ced0830b83ba0b3 upstream.

The cited commit missed to check against the validity of the frame length
in the tap_get_user_xdp() path, which could cause a corrupted skb to be
sent downstack. Even before the skb is transmitted, the
tap_get_user_xdp()--&gt;skb_set_network_header() may assume the size is more
than ETH_HLEN. Once transmitted, this could either cause out-of-bound
access beyond the actual length, or confuse the underlayer with incorrect
or inconsistent header length in the skb metadata.

In the alternative path, tap_get_user() already prohibits short frame which
has the length less than Ethernet header size from being transmitted.

This is to drop any frame shorter than the Ethernet header size just like
how tap_get_user() does.

CVE: CVE-2024-41090

<title>tun: add missing verification for short frame</title>
<updated>2024-07-27T09:36:19Z</updated>
<author>
<name>Dongli Zhang</name>
<email>dongli.zhang@oracle.com</email>
</author>
<published>2024-07-24T17:04:52Z</published>
<link rel='alternate' type='text/html' href='https://universe.0xinfinity.dev/distro/kernel/commit/?id=a9d1c27e2ee3b0ea5d40c105d6e728fc114470bb'/>
<id>urn:sha1:a9d1c27e2ee3b0ea5d40c105d6e728fc114470bb</id>
<content type='text'>
commit 049584807f1d797fc3078b68035450a9769eb5c3 upstream.

The cited commit missed to check against the validity of the frame length
in the tun_xdp_one() path, which could cause a corrupted skb to be sent
downstack. Even before the skb is transmitted, the
tun_xdp_one--&gt;eth_type_trans() may access the Ethernet header although it
can be less than ETH_HLEN. Once transmitted, this could either cause
out-of-bound access beyond the actual length, or confuse the underlayer
with incorrect or inconsistent header length in the skb metadata.

In the alternative path, tun_get_user() already prohibits short frame which
has the length less than Ethernet header size from being transmitted for
IFF_TAP.

This is to drop any frame shorter than the Ethernet header size just like
how tun_get_user() does.

CVE: CVE-2024-41091

<title>usb: gadget: midi2: Fix incorrect default MIDI2 protocol setup</title>
<updated>2024-07-27T09:36:15Z</updated>
<author>
<name>Takashi Iwai</name>
<email>tiwai@suse.de</email>
</author>
<published>2024-07-08T09:57:17Z</published>
<link rel='alternate' type='text/html' href='https://universe.0xinfinity.dev/distro/kernel/commit/?id=0c777978498fb9fa7c41684a3d1c810ebcb9248b'/>
<id>urn:sha1:0c777978498fb9fa7c41684a3d1c810ebcb9248b</id>
<content type='text'>
commit 3eb27d3e32c78badbc4db6ae76614b5961e32291 upstream.

The MIDI2 gadget driver handled the default MIDI protocol version
incorrectly due to the confusion of the protocol version passed via
configfs (either 1 or 2) and UMP protocol bits (0x100 / 0x200).
As a consequence, the default protocol always resulted in MIDI1.

This patch addresses the misunderstanding of the protocol handling.

<title>spi: davinci: Unset POWERDOWN bit when releasing resources</title>
<updated>2024-07-25T07:53:39Z</updated>
<author>
<name>Bastien Curutchet</name>
<email>bastien.curutchet@bootlin.com</email>
</author>
<published>2024-06-24T07:17:45Z</published>
<link rel='alternate' type='text/html' href='https://universe.0xinfinity.dev/distro/kernel/commit/?id=f8900df168d1d30238fda2566e94beff556d04bd'/>
<id>urn:sha1:f8900df168d1d30238fda2566e94beff556d04bd</id>
<content type='text'>
[ Upstream commit 1762dc01fc78ef5f19693e9317eae7491c6c7e1b ]

On the OMAPL138, the SPI reference clock is provided by the Power and
Sleep Controller (PSC). The PSC's datasheet says that 'some peripherals
have special programming requirements and additional recommended steps
you must take before you can invoke the PSC module state transition'. I
didn't find more details in documentation but it appears that PSC needs
the SPI to clear the POWERDOWN bit before disabling the clock. Indeed,
when this bit is set, the PSC gets stuck in transitions from enable to
disable state.

Clear the POWERDOWN bit when releasing driver's resources

<title>spi: imx: Don't expect DMA for i.MX{25,35,50,51,53} cspi devices</title>
<updated>2024-07-25T07:53:39Z</updated>
<author>
<name>Uwe Kleine-König</name>
<email>u.kleine-koenig@pengutronix.de</email>
</author>
<published>2024-05-08T09:56:10Z</published>
<link rel='alternate' type='text/html' href='https://universe.0xinfinity.dev/distro/kernel/commit/?id=d3d78486d617e8e1125c81749124960c5cf0bad5'/>
<id>urn:sha1:d3d78486d617e8e1125c81749124960c5cf0bad5</id>
<content type='text'>
[ Upstream commit ce1dac560a74220f2e53845ec0723b562288aed4 ]

While in commit 2dd33f9cec90 ("spi: imx: support DMA for imx35") it was
claimed that DMA works on i.MX25, i.MX31 and i.MX35 the respective
device trees don't add DMA channels. The Reference manuals of i.MX31 and
i.MX25 also don't mention the CSPI core being DMA capable. (I didn't
check the others.)

Since commit e267a5b3ec59 ("spi: spi-imx: Use dev_err_probe for failed
DMA channel requests") this results in an error message

	spi_imx 43fa4000.spi: error -ENODEV: can't get the TX DMA channel!

during boot. However that isn't fatal and the driver gets loaded just
fine, just without using DMA.

<title>drivers/perf: riscv: Reset the counter to hpmevent mapping while starting cpus</title>
<updated>2024-07-25T07:53:39Z</updated>
<author>
<name>Samuel Holland</name>
<email>samuel.holland@sifive.com</email>
</author>
<published>2024-06-28T07:51:42Z</published>
<link rel='alternate' type='text/html' href='https://universe.0xinfinity.dev/distro/kernel/commit/?id=1c93116ad8ce63241876f87aedfc0c5237fd8c4a'/>
<id>urn:sha1:1c93116ad8ce63241876f87aedfc0c5237fd8c4a</id>
<content type='text'>
[ Upstream commit 7dd646cf745c34d31e7ed2a52265e9ca8308f58f ]

Currently, we stop all the counters while a new cpu is brought online.
However, the hpmevent to counter mappings are not reset. The firmware may
have some stale encoding in their mapping structure which may lead to
undesirable results. We have not encountered such scenario though.
